Ergonomic Bergeon 6899-AT-300 Screwdrivers: Precision and Comfort in Watchmaking

Bergeon 6899-AT-300 ergonomic 3mm watchmaker screwdriver with spare blades for precise repair tasks

When it comes to delicate watch repairs and intricate mechanical work, having the right tool can make all the difference. The Bergeon 6899-AT-300 Ergonomic 3.00mm Screwdrivers with Spare Blades are designed specifically for professionals and enthusiasts who demand precision combined with comfort. Crafted with a modern and simple design philosophy, these screwdrivers ensure that every turn is smooth and controlled, making them essential for any watchmaker's bench.

One of the standout features of the Bergeon 6899-AT-300 series is its ergonomic handle that fits naturally in your hand. This thoughtful design reduces hand fatigue during prolonged use, a critical advantage when working on small, delicate screws found in watches of various styles. The 3.00mm blade size is versatile enough to accommodate a wide range of tasks, making this screwdriver an indispensable tool for watch repair, maintenance, and assembly.

In addition to superb ergonomics, Bergeon includes spare blades to maximize the product’s durability and longevity. Watch screw heads can sometimes be tightly fitted or worn, so having spare precision blades on hand means you can maintain steady work without interruption.
